This basket is inspired by the older spring folklore of the Easter Hare. Long before the modern Easter Bunny appeared, German storytellers spoke of Oschter Haws - a magical hare who brought bright eggs to welcome spring. In the 19th century, Jacob Grimm linked this tradition to Eostre, the Anglo-Saxon goddess of dawn and renewal, weaving the hare into centuries of seasonal celebration. It’s that gentler, more ancient story that guides my work, which is why I have illustrated a hare rather than a bunny.
